The Rise of Online Gaming
The roots of online gaming can be traced back to the early 1990s, when games like MUD (Multi-User Dungeon) and NetHack allowed players to interact in virtual worlds via the internet. As broadband internet connections became more accessible, the industry began to expand rapidly. The late ’90s and early 2000s saw the emergence of massively multiplayer online role-playing games (MMORPGs) such as World of Warcraft and EverQuest, where thousands of players could connect to the same server and experience virtual worlds together.
The introduction of console-based online gaming also marked a milestone in the gaming world. With systems like the PlayStation 2 and Xbox offering online multiplayer experiences, gaming became even more mainstream. Today, consoles, PCs, and mobile devices all support online gaming, with platforms such as Steam, Xbox Live, and PlayStation Network providing access to a wide variety of games.
The Growth of Esports
Esports, or competitive online gaming, has emerged as one of the fastest-growing sectors in the gaming industry. Games like League of Legends, Fortnite, and Counter-Strike: Global Offensive have sparked massive online communities, with players competing in tournaments for both fame and fortune. Esports has not only turned gaming into a spectator sport but also made it a legitimate career path for talented players, commentators, and streamers.
Major tournaments, such as The International (for Dota 2) and the League of Legends World Championship, offer multi-million-dollar prize pools, attracting millions of viewers from around the world. This rise in professional gaming has led to partnerships with major brands, creating sponsorships and marketing opportunities that were once unheard of in the gaming industry.
Online Gaming Communities and Social Interaction
One of the most significant aspects of online gaming is its ability to connect people across the globe. Multiplayer games often involve teams or guilds that require collaboration and communication to succeed. These interactions have transformed gaming from a solitary activity into a social experience, where friendships are formed, and communities thrive.
Platforms like Discord, Twitch, and Reddit have further strengthened these social bonds by providing spaces for players to chat, stream, and share their gaming experiences. Gaming communities are now vibrant hubs for discussion, advice, and support, with many players forming long-term friendships with people they’ve never met in person.

The Impact of Online Gaming on Society
The impact of online gaming extends beyond the individual. While gaming has been praised for its ability to improve cognitive skills, hand-eye coordination, and teamwork, concerns about its effects on mental health and well-being have also emerged. The rise of gaming addiction, especially among younger players, has sparked debates about screen time limits and the need for responsible gaming practices.
On the positive side, online gaming has proven to be a powerful tool for education, with games being used to teach subjects such as history, math, and language. Virtual simulations have also been adopted in industries like healthcare, allowing professionals to train and practice in a safe, controlled environment.
